What is SEO analysis?


SEO Analysis is the Key to Successful SEO Campaign
Any SEO (Search Engine Optimization) campaign should start with SEO analysis which is a main important element of any SEO work. So Let us start with what SEO analysis actually is?
Search Engine Optimization (SEO) Analysis of a website is an analysis of on-site and off-site elements in order to define its positions with major Search Engines and get clear understanding of the reasons why a website obtains such positions. It is usually followed by recommendations on how to improve its positions in search engines for targeted keywords. SEO Analysis studies the behaviors of systems of Website pages and search engine systems, as well as their interactions.

SEO Analysis Components
Initial Website SEO Analysis Report Includes

SEO analysis includes the analysis of many factors. Some of them are within your website and some are off but all of them are of very important for the positions you have with search engines. Must have components of a good SEO analysis are as follows:
Competitor Analysis:
Competitor Analysis defines your competitors, their positions with the market, the strategies they use. Websites' owners are usually sure that they know their competitors though it's not always true as their sources are word-of-mouth, personal connections, customers feedback and not a professional research. That's why it may be possible that a website owner has missed some of strong competitors which are inadmissible when finding out the right SEO strategy for your own website.
Website Visibility Analysis:
Website Visibility Analysis tells about the positions you have with different search engines for different keywords/key phrases. In other words it tells you for what keywords your website is ranked good and for what not so good.
Semantic Analysis:
Semantic Analysis is working on a list of keywords which are relevant for your website. A list of keywords should include more keywords and keyword phrases and not a short list of 10-20 phrases as many webmasters think.
Website  Structure Analysis:
Website's structure should be clear for search engines to get best possible indexing. It is essential that a Spider can reach every page of your website you want to be indexed.
Link Popularity Analysis
This represents the quality and quantity of the links your website has on other websites. Search engines often use link popularity as part of their ranking criterion that's why you should constantly monitor and improve your link popularity.
SEO Strengths & Weakness Analysis
SEO Strengths & Weakness Analysis is a report on what is fine and what is bad on your website from SEO point of view. Actually it defines you on what areas you should give attention to obtain improved positions with Search Engines. It also tells us that what should be set or removed from a website in SEO purposes.
A good SEO analysis is usually followed by recommendations on how to get improve your website positions.
The recommendations can be separated into two types:
on-site recommendations and off-site recommendations.
